New collection in the works: 100 Gouache paintings

In this blog series I’ll be sharing my journey of learning and developing my creative voice through 100 gouache paintings. My goal is to build a new body of work, share my process, discuss my challenges and triumphs, and get comfortable with sharing my work online.

1/100 Gouache Paintings

Yellow Teapot, Red Flowers

Gouache on paper 5x8 1/4 in.


I believe the inspiration image came from Pexels.com. With this painting in the series I wanted to focus more on my drawing technique and adding texture with paint.

I like the imperfect lines on the gingham print, and the dry brush texture on the teapot. However I’m not loving the texture created on the most prominent leaves.

In the future I’ll use a more muted green for the leaf lines, and look for ways to add more dimension the the flowers.
